4. Restricted and hazardous items
Do not include hazardous, illegal, explosive, infectious, radioactive, or regulated material unless JunkLift expressly accepts it in writing. Examples that require advance review include fuel, chemicals, paint, solvents, compressed-gas cylinders, medical waste, asbestos-containing material, batteries, pesticides, ammunition, and unknown liquids. JunkLift may refuse any item that cannot be transported or handled safely or lawfully.

8. Certificate of Insurance
A Certificate of Insurance may be available when required by a building or property manager. Requests must be made in advance with the exact certificate holder, additional insured, wording, and delivery instructions. Availability of a COI does not replace the customer’s responsibility to obtain building approval or disclose site conditions.
